第二章 计算机系统基础..ppt

指令的执行过程 一条指令的执行过程分为以下4步骤: ① 取指令 按照指令计数器中的地址,从内存储器中取出指令,并送往指令寄存器。 ② 分析指令 对指令寄存器中存放的指令进行分析,由译码器对操作码进行译码,将指令的操作码转换成相应的控制电位信号;由地址码确定操作数地址。 ③ 执行指令 由操作控制线路发出完成该操作所需要的一系列控制信息,去完成该指令所要求的操作。 ④一条指令执行完成,指令计数器加1 或将转移地址码送入程序计数器,然后回到①。 河慕情韩受绕肝趁颗刑镀置鸽依俄陨召祥筐嫁积缸丘楞新轧圣格钱踌赠诛第二章 计算机系统基础.第二章 计算机系统基础. 取指令 分析指令 执行指令 程序计数器加1 是否结束 结束 Y N 图 指令执行过程 计算机完成一条指令所花费的时间称为1个指令周期,指令周期越短,指令执行越快 筒沦叹仔朝恫纺厦刊烹遇硝亏犯涡吐芭移快滋颗孕樱舜句犁腊枕勒鸽靛献第二章 计算机系统基础.第二章 计算机系统基础. 程序及程序的执行过程 程序:为完成一个处理任务而设计的一系列指令的有序集合。 例2.4 用C语言编写一个程序,求两个数x,y的和sum,并将sum输出。 void main() {int x,y,sum; scanf (%d,%d , x,y); sum=x+y; printf (%d \n, sum);} 理峨呐自顶姥坠懊裹婴楚振沥钻却巨壤敞音它惋敲

文档评论(0)

1亿VIP精品文档

相关文档